AHEAD Introduces ChromaPlate Technique
AHEAD, New Bedford, Mass., introduced ChromaPlate, a new technique that allows the company to apply full-color custom graphics to metal accessory items.
The proprietary technique will be efficient for companies or golf courses that are staging golf tournaments or events that require a fast turnaround on items, such as bag tags, divot repair tools, poker chips and money clips, all adorned with a course or event logo.
“There are several benefits customers gain with ChromaPlate,” Chuck Lord, AHEAD’s chief creative officer, said. “We can turn around these custom accessories orders very quickly, and for small minimum orders. The technique works well with intricate logos, logos with gradients or blends, and small text… all with unlimited colors. All of this has created custom accessory opportunities for our buyers that didn’t previously exist. In addition, we are able to assemble it all in great looking, fully customized, metal tins that will likely end up on people’s desks and shelves for years to come.”
The company introduced its accessories line in 2001, so the concept for ChromaPlate was delivered based in response to customers' increased needs and requests.
